Technique de l'orage.

Technical direction, video design, stage management and performance.


A project where technique becomes a material for performance.

Technique de l’orage is a creation by Company L’Organisation, led by Élodie Ségui, where the stage becomes a space of circulation between human presence, image, light and technical gesture. The performance explores zones of friction between the intimate and the collective, between reality and representation, in a scenic writing built close to bodies and materials.

For this project, I was responsible for the technical direction, video design, stage management and an onstage performative presence. The video device accompanies the dramaturgy as a living material: projections, luminous textures, surfaces of apparition and fragmented images contribute to the construction of a sensitive space in permanent transformation.

The visual creation seeks a balance between technical precision and scenic fragility. The images do not illustrate the performance but extend the states of the stage, creating tensions, breaths and shifts in perception. Light, video and technical devices thus become full partners in the performance.

Technique de l’orage develops a hybrid form where technique is visible, assumed and integrated into the writing of the performance. Between theatre, performance and visual arts, the project builds an immersive scenic experience in which the tools of fabrication themselves become dramaturgical material.
